Welcome to a very special series of episodes where we delve into the archive from Series 16 & 17 of Table Manners. These episodes were filmed but never released in full video… until now! Here’s a very special episode ‘Fresh from the Archive!’ in all its visual glory, enjoy! We got to see a legend’s True Colours on the podcast when she joined us back in early 2025! We joined the powerhouse hitmaker Cyndi Lauper for lunch in central London and mum cooked up some borscht especially for the occasion. It was a total honour to hear Cyndi’s stories; we learnt how she grew up in the same house as her whole extended family, how she would play tricks on her priest, her tips on cooking the perfect Italian pasta sauce, how she got kidney stones from spinach, the incredible LGBTQIA+ advocacy work she does, and she confesses that her upcoming tour really will be her last. We sent Cyndi home with some boxes of mum’s borscht - us girls really did have fun with Cyndi!
